Job Characteristics:Sets and influences the strategic direction of the engineering work. Plans and directs all phases of the manufacturing engineering program for a medium to large project portfolio, mid-size production site, multiple sites, or an engineering technology capability or program for a region. Develops manufacturing engineering policies, standards, best practices and procedures. Counsels management on trends and developments in area of expertise. Originates and applies new and unique methods and procedures with considerable latitude. Tackles complex technical problems. Reapplies technical expertise to provide business-building opportunities and provides technical judgments that help guide business decisions. Initiates and leads technology or capability advances; transfers technology-based innovation across geographical boundaries.
Education/Work Experience:Typically requires advanced degree in an engineering discipline, seven or more years of related engineering experience, and three or more years of project/program/team leadership experience.
Independence level/Reports to:Independent in technical execution on difficult technical projects. Knowledge of external resources in area of technical expertise. Proven experience and ability in production engineering, administration and supervision. Demonstrates the ability to effectively manage projects through all stages. Normally reports to Director of Engineering.
